What Are Monomeric Spots?

First off, monomeric spots are areas on the tympanic membrane that show a transparency often attributed to previous healing of a perforation. Imagine the tympanic membrane as a taut, tightly stretched drum – when there’s a minor injury or perforation, and it heals, you might find these translucent spots appearing as reminders of the past. Looks simple enough, right? But distinguishing them from actual perforations is where things can get tricky.

The ‘Look-Alike’ Phenomenon

During an examination, a monomeric spot can easily resemble a tympanic membrane perforation (TMP). Here’s the thing: both might appear abnormal in an otoscopic examination, sporting translucent characteristics. However, here’s where it gets a bit technical: a true perforation indicates a hole through which sound waves don’t pass as intended. Conversely, a monomeric spot reflects a change from an earlier injury without an actual perforation – think of it as a scar instead of an open wound.

  • Tympanic Membrane Perforations – Characterized by a definitive hole that changes how the ear functions, often leading to a variety of symptoms.
  • Monomeric Spots – These might be a sign of past trauma but do not compromise ear function to the same extent.

Making the Diagnosis

So how do you differentiate these two during an examination? Here are a couple of pointers:

  1. Visual Clarity: Examine the edges of the suspicious area. The smoothness of a monomeric spot versus the jagged edges of a true perforation can be quite telling.
  2. Medical History: Ask the patient about past ear injuries or infections. A solid medical history can help decipher whether a prior perforation might have healed.
